Securing match tickets is often the most challenging part of attending a World Cup. The demand is astronomical, and the process can feel like navigating a minefield. Familiarize yourself with the official ticketing portal and any resale platforms approved by FIFA. Be prepared for various phases of sales and be quick when opportunities arise. Understanding the different ticket categories and their pricing is essential. While the allure of the final is undeniable, consider attending group stage matches in smaller cities; the atmosphere can be incredibly intimate and passionate, offering a different, yet equally thrilling, perspective. The first crucial step in crafting your World Cup experience is selecting your host city or cities. With the fifa world cup 2026 host cities list expanding across Canada, Mexico, and the United States, the choices are abundant. Think beyond just proximity to stadiums. Consider the city's vibe, its culture, and what kind of fan experience you're seeking. Are you drawn to the cosmopolitan energy of New York/New Jersey, the historic charm of Mexico City, or the vibrant arts scene in Toronto? Each location offers a distinct flavor, a different backdrop to the unfolding drama on the field. Here’s a look at some of the potential venues and their capacities:
Attending a match is more than just watching football; it's a sensory explosion. Research the stadiums that will host games. Each arena has its own unique architecture, history, and fan culture. For 2026, venues like the historic Estadio Azteca in Mexico City or the modern marvels in the US and Canada will offer vastly different backdrops. Arrive early to soak in the pre-match buzz. Explore the concourses, sample local food, and witness the sea of colors as fans from around the globe converge. Understanding the crowd dynamics and the stadium's acoustics can be as fascinating as the game itself. Think of it as exploring the unique acoustics of a concert hall before the symphony begins.
| City | Stadium | Capacity | Country |
|---|---|---|---|
| New York/New Jersey | MetLife Stadium | 82,500 | USA |
| Mexico City | Estadio Azteca | 87,500 | Mexico |
| Toronto | BMO Field | 45,000 | Canada |
| Los Angeles | SoFi Stadium | 70,240 | USA |

Research the local currency for each country you plan to visit. It's wise to have some local cash on hand for smaller vendors, but credit cards are widely accepted in most urban areas. Familiarize yourself with public transport options like subways, buses, and ride-sharing services in advance. Many host cities are implementing enhanced public transport during the tournament, making it easier to navigate, much like a well-oiled public transit system.
